FAQs

How can I choose the best cheap small treadmill for my needs?

Consider factors like motor power, running deck size, and features such as incline settings and built-in workouts. Reading customer reviews can also help you make an informed decision.

What are the key features to look for when selecting small treadmills?

Look for a sturdy frame, adjustable speeds, incline options, and a display for tracking your workout metrics. Additionally, consider the warranty and customer service of the brand.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ing a cheap small treadmill?

Common mistakes include overlooking the treadmill's weight capacity, not checking for sufficient cushioning, and failing to read reviews about durability and performance.

Can I use a small treadmill for running?

Yes, many small treadmills are designed for both walking and running, but ensure that the model you choose has a suitable motor and running deck length for your stride.

How much space do I need for a small treadmill?

Most small treadmills require a footprint of about 5 feet by 2 feet, but check the specific dimensions of the model you are considering to ensure it fits your space.
